Vegetable oil polyol is a type of polyol derived from vegetable oils, commonly used in the production of polyurethane foam.
The increasing demand for eco-friendly and sustainable materials in various industries is a key driver for the vegetable oil polyol market.
Vegetable oil polyol is widely used in the production of flexible and rigid foams, coatings, adhesives, and sealants.
The volatility in raw material prices and the availability of alternative materials are the major challenges for the vegetable oil polyol market.

Vegetable oil polyol is considered a more environmentally friendly alternative to traditional polyols as it reduces greenhouse gas emissions and reliance on fossil fuels.
The price of vegetable oil polyol is generally higher than traditional polyols due to the cost of raw materials and production processes.
